@lavenderwalrus9875
@lavenderwalrus9875 3 жыл бұрын
@@jefferycrouse4652 yeah the great horned rat used to just be a scaven god but with the switchover from fantasy to age of sigmar he got "promoted" to be a full chaos god and scaven are now offically a choas faction , whereas before they were sort of just alligned with themselves

Pocahontas was a bit of a complicated case. She was the daughter of the paramount chief of Tsenacommach, but she wasn't in line actually to inherit anything as succession when through the chief's brothers and sisters first and on to the heirs of the eldest sister. So on one hand she was of "nobility" but also not after a fashion
